Abstract

The Enlightenment was a philosophical concept that dominated Europe's intellectual landscape in the 18th and 19th centuries. In this ideology, concepts like as independence and development were advocated, as well as the distinction of religion and government, based on the belief that rationality is the power source and authority. However, the actual beginning of this Enlightenment period is a hotly discussed topic, with some arguing that it began as early as the mid-seventeenth century. According to French historians, the period is commonly dated around 1715 until 1789.. In most cases, historians choose either the outbreak of the Napoleonic Wars in 1805 or the French Revolution around 1791 as the turning point in history that marked an end to the Age of Enlightenment.
